Yamaha’s NMax 125 is one of the UK’s best-selling bikes. Its popularity has flourished during the pandemic, as commuters shy away from public transport. Affordable, frugal and so easy to ride, the NMax offers everything to welcome new riders looking for a quick, convenient and cheap way to get about town. Now Yamaha has set its sights on the number one spot.
With a new look and fresh features including keyless ignition, traction control and a stop-start engine system, they hope this 2021 Nmax will become the UK’s outright biggest seller. To do that, it has to overtake Honda’s PCX 125 – and, truth be told, most of these updates have been to bring the NMax’s features in line with it. However, the Yamaha is priced slightly higher than the Honda.

The world of small, affordable electric commuters is dominated by Chinese-built bikes, but the Silence S01 is different. It’s made in Spain, in a factory near Barcelona where unknown-to-the-UK-until-now firm Silence quietly (ahem) build nearly 10,000 self-designed leccy scoots a year. Silence has been going since 2012, but the bikes are only now arriving in the UK thanks to a new importer (www.silenceuk.com).
The S01 is the firm’s flagship model and, performance-wise, it’s close to a 125. However, its party piece is that the entire 5.6kWh battery pack not only quick-releases out the left-hand side of the bike, but also sprouts wheels and a handle so it can be carted to a convenient power socket. The ingenious design also allows for loads of underseat storage – enough to store two lids. Most electric scooters offer a lot less (or none) because the space is normally filled with batteries.
